随着区块链技术的快速发展,越来越多的企业和组织开始意识到区块链审计的重要性。区块链作为一种分布式账本技术,不仅提高了数据的安全性和透明性,还在金融、供应链管理、医疗等多个行业得到了广泛应用。为了确保区块链系统的可靠性和合规性,区块链审计逐渐成为一项不可或缺的环节。
区块链审计是指对区块链系统及其相关交易的审查和验证过程,以确保其遵循相关法律法规、内部业务程序以及行业最佳实践。通过审计,组织能够发现潜在的风险和漏洞,确保区块链记录的准确性和完整性,从而增强利益相关者的信任。
在金融领域,区块链审计尤为重要。金融机构需要遵循严格的合规要求,保证所有交易的合法性和透明性。而区块链审计则能够提供更高的审计效率,降低传统审计方法可能带来的错误和遗漏。
在进行区块链审计时,主要关注以下几个方向:
区块链技术的优势之一在于其去中心化和抗篡改的特性,但这并不意味着其完全安全。为了确保信息安全,区块链审计需要从多个方面入手。
首先,对智能合约进行静态代码审查是一个重要步骤。许多区块链平台使用智能合约来自动执行交易,因此,确保这些合约代码没有漏洞至关重要。审计人员会使用专业的审计工具和技术,如符号执行和代码分析,来检测代码中潜在的安全缺陷。
其次,网络安全也是区块链审计的重点之一。审计人员需要检查区块链网络的节点安全、传输协议的安全性以及数据存储的安全性,以确保没有外部攻击或数据泄露的风险。
同时,审计过程中还需要定期进行渗透测试,以模拟黑客攻击,识别系统的弱点并进行整改。通过综合以上措施,区块链审计能够有效提升信息安全水平,降低潜在的安全风险。
合规性审计是区块链审计中至关重要的一部分。随着各国对区块链和加密货币的监管不断加强,企业必须确保其区块链操作符合相关法律法规。
首先,审计人员需要确保区块链上的所有交易都符合反洗钱(AML)和了解你的客户(KYC)等法律要求。这通常需要检查交易对手的身份信息,并确保其客户身份验证程序是有效的。
其次,审计还需关注税务合规性,包括交易的税务申报和支付是否符合当地法律。同时,审计人员需要查看企业的会计准则,确保其在区块链上的财务记录与传统会计记录保持一致。
此外,审计人员还需检查企业在数据保护方面的合规性,尤其是在涉及用户敏感数据时。所有这些合规性检查都将成为审核报告的一部分,帮助企业避免法律风险。
系统审计是区块链审计的核心内容之一,旨在评估区块链平台的整体架构与性能。审计的内容包括技术架构的设计合理性、实施效果及后续扩展能力。
在技术架构方面,审计人员会评估区块链的基础设施,确认其设计能够支持预期的交易量和性能需求。这包括对共识机制的评估,以确保其安全性和效率。
此外,审计还需评估区块链的可扩展性,确保系统能够随着用户数量和交易量的增加而保持高效运作。这可能涉及对网络带宽、存储能力及处理速度等多个方面的评估。
系统审计的结果将为企业提供关于区块链平台现状的全面视图,帮助其识别潜在的扩展需求,为未来的发展奠定基础。
在区块链环境中进行财务审计,审计人员需要适应新的审计方法,因为传统的财务审计技术在面对去中心化的区块链记录时面临挑战。
首先,审计人员需获得对区块链网络的访问权限,才能查看所有的交易记录。这通常涉及到与区块链节点进行互动,并从链上提取交易数据。
接下来,审计人员需要对每一笔交易进行验证,确认其真实存在,并确保其符合企业账簿中的记录。这通常需要审计人员掌握不同的区块链技术工具,以便精准提取和分析数据。
除了验证交易的准确性,审计人员还需保证公司财务报告的透明度。很多企业依赖于区块链技术进行供应链管理或商品销售,确保这些交易被准确记录并反映在财务报表中是至关重要的。
随着区块链技术的不断进步,区块链审计的未来将呈现出几个主要的发展趋势。
首先,自动化审计工具的使用将成为未来区块链审计的重要趋势。借助人工智能和机器学习,审计公司能够自动化地发现潜在的违规交易和异常模式,从而提高审计效率。
其次,随着更多行业采用区块链技术,对审计人才的需求将急剧增加。未来,区块链审计师需具备扎实的技术背景和专业的审计知识,以应对不同的审计挑战。
此外,全球范围内对数字资产的监管将愈加严格,区块链审计将成为企业合规的一部分。这要求审计人员不断更新自己的知识,了解最新的法律法规和行业动态。
总的来说,区块链审计勢必将在未来变得愈加复杂和重要,相关行业参与者需要抓住这个机会,加强对区块链审计领域的研究与实践。